Late last week Microsoft approached me to see if I would be interested in working with them and with Futuremark on the release of the new 3DMark API Overhead Feature Test. Of course I jumped at the chance, with DirectX 12 being one of the hottest discussion topics among gamers, PC enthusiasts and developers in recent history. Microsoft set us up with the latest iteration of 3DMark, the latest DX12-ready drivers from AMD, NVIDIA and Intel and off we went.

First we need to discuss exactly what the 3DMark API Overhead Feature Test is and also, what it is not. The feature test will be a part of the next revision of 3DMark likely shipping in time with the full Windows 10 release. Futuremark claims it is the "world's first independent" test that allows you to compare the performance of three different APIs: DX12, DX11 and even Mantle.
